Why These Are the Top Flooring Installers Contractors in Canones

The flooring installers market serving Canones, New Mexico, is characterized by a small number of highly specialized, local contractors rather than large national chains. Due to the rural nature of the area and the specific architectural styles (e.g., adobe, territorial), providers often possess niche skills in handling uneven subfloors and installing materials compatible with radiant heat and variable climates. Competition is moderate but service-oriented, with a high premium placed on reputation and word-of-mouth referrals. Typical pricing is generally at or slightly above the national average due to travel time and the specialized nature of the work. Customers can expect ballpark estimates in the range of $4-$8 per square foot for laminate/LVP, $7-$12+ for tile, and $8-$15+ for hardwood, with final costs heavily dependent on the project's complexity and subfloor conditions.

1How does the high-desert climate of Canones, NM, affect my choice of flooring material?

Canones' arid climate with significant temperature swings between day and night requires careful material selection. Solid hardwood can shrink and crack due to low humidity, making engineered hardwood, luxury vinyl plank (LVP), or tile more stable choices. Proper acclimation of materials in your home for 48-72 hours before installation is critical to prevent warping or gapping.

2What is the typical timeline for a flooring installation project in our area, and are there seasonal considerations?

From material selection to completion, a standard residential project typically takes 1-3 weeks, with actual installation lasting 1-5 days depending on scope. In Canones, scheduling is best in spring or fall; summer is peak season for contractors, and winter deliveries via mountain roads (like State Road 96) can be delayed by snow, potentially extending timelines.

3Are there specific local permits or regulations in Rio Arriba County I need to be aware of for flooring installation?

For standard flooring replacement, a permit is usually not required in unincorporated Rio Arriba County. However, if your project is part of a larger remodel involving structural changes or if you live in a historical property, you should verify with the Rio Arriba County Planning and Zoning Department. Always ensure your installer carries valid New Mexico contractor licensing and liability insurance.

4What are the average cost ranges for professional flooring installation in Canones?

Costs vary by material and home specifics, but regional averages are: tile installation at $5-$15/sq ft, luxury vinyl plank (LVP) at $3-$8/sq ft, and carpet at $3-$7/sq ft. In Canones, factor in potential travel fees for crews coming from Española or Santa Fe, and note that premium materials suited for the climate (like high-quality LVP) may have a higher upfront cost but offer long-term durability.

5How should I choose a reliable local flooring installer, and what questions should I ask?

Seek providers experienced with Northern New Mexico's older adobe or traditional construction, which may have uneven subfloors. Ask for local references in Canones or nearby communities like Coyote, proof of insurance, and their process for material acclimation. A trustworthy installer will provide a detailed, written estimate that includes all costs, from subfloor preparation to debris removal, and warranty information.
